Veteran defender Mirsad Mijadinoski has gone on trial at Swiss second division side Wil and also played in a friendly for the club.
The 30-year-old Mijadinoski became a free agent when he terminated his contract with Hungarian club Debrecen. Vardar was rumored to be interested in the player but Mijadinoski has decided to go on trial at Wil. He even played in a friendly yesterday between Wil and the U21 team of St. Gallen. Wil celebrated a 6:0 victory with Mijadinoski getting the start and playing until the 66th minute.
Two of the six goals for Wil were scored by a Macedonian player in Adis Jahović. Adis played the entire game and scored his two goals in the 13th and 54th minute. Jahović joined Wil in the summer of 2011 and netted three goals in 15 league appearances for the club during the first half of the season.
